David Gunn, Republican candidate for 1st Court of Appeals • Place 4

David Gunn

Candidate for 1st Court of Appeals • Place 4Republican

Who David is

David Gunn has practiced law in Texas for over 35 years and is board-certified in civil appellate law, a credential only a small slice of Texas lawyers hold.

About David

Gunn spent most of his career as a Houston appellate lawyer, most recently as a partner at Beck Redden LLP, arguing cases in courts across the state. Governor Greg Abbott appointed him to the First Court of Appeals, Place 4, in September 2024, and he is now running to keep the seat in the November 2026 election.
